Cyber Metal is a substance from the Generation 2 portion of the Generation 1 continuity family.

Cyber Metal is a material used in the construction of Transformers.

Notes

  • Cyber Metal appears to have been an attempt by Italian manufacturer GiG to suss up the fact some of the Generaton 2 toys still contained die-cast metal.
